2011 made Les feel that he could sit on the ball for 2 quarters at a time and wait for the defense and/or special teams to ignite momentum. He really thought that Alabama played the same way. Bama was always way more balanced than us. They would pass early to keep you honest, then unleash Richardson, and then Yeldon the next year.

LSU has also had a big play running game for the last two years with hill, which is the payoff for all the 3 yard runs. That is nowhere to be found on this team. Fournette's vision has gotten consistently better the last few games, but unless you're letting a guy like that have all of Hill's touches from last year you're just tipping your pitches when you run him out there for one play at a time.

He's either getting the ball, or being a blatant decoy. He has yet to be allowed to just play RB as part of the offense. Players with a "package" are limited in what they can bring to the table.

He also hasn't broken a tackle yet obviously.
